Abstract

969,894. Railway vehicle undercarriages. PULLMAN Inc. Dec. 2, 1960, No. 41487/60. Heading B7L. A railway flat car 13, Fig. 1, has a rack 14 for supporting a freight container or containers 10 extending substantially the whole length of the car, the rack including a pair of closelyspaced sill members, e.g. 150, Fig. 2, extending longitudinally of the car bed, bolster structures, e.g. 18, 20 extending transversely of and secured to the sill members in spacedapart relation, mounting means, e.g. rollers 26, 32 for mounting the rack for longitudinal movement on the car bed, cushioning means 40 interposed between the sill members and the car bed for cushioning impact forces applied longitudinally of the car, the rack and cushioning means being constructed relative to each other so that both the rack and the cushioning means may be positioned on top of the flat car, and freight container securing and indexing means, e.g. 50, 52, Fig. 6, for securing the container 10 between respective bolsters on the rack. The cushioning device described with reference to Figs. 13 and 14 (not shown), is the same as that described in Specification 251,094. In Figs. 2 and 6, the rack 14 has two end bolsters 18 connected by two pairs of spaced sill members 112, 150, with a central bolster 20, the bolsters having on their upper parts conical bracket structures as indicated at 52 which are receivable within cylindrical recesses 50 within the bottoms of two containers 10 and which structures are secured by bolts passing through holes 54 in the structures and corresponding holes in the containers 10 as described with reference to Fig. 11 (not shown). The bolsters 18 are provided at each end with a roller assembly 24 engaging a corresponding track 28 on the vehicle 13 whilst the bolster 20 is provided with roller assemblies 30 engaging tracks 34 on the vehicle 13. Each bolster 18 is formed from a pair of channel members 70 welded to spacer plates and top plates 86. Mounting plates 104 between the members 70 are provided at their lower ends with flanges 106 which underlie the horizontal flange 102 of a T-section guide member 94 secured to the vehicle frame centre sill (not shown) and thus prevent the bolster moving vertically with respect to the vehicle frame during relative longitudinal movements therebetween. The centre bolster 20 is similarly connected to a T-section guide and is formed from an I-beam 116 to which is welded a cover-plate 120. The channel side members 112 are joined by tieplates 114 whilst the channel sill members 150 are joined by tie-plates, e.g. 166. Referring to Fig. 6, the structures 52 on the bolsters 18 have considerable play in the recesses 50 whilst the corresponding structures 176 on the centre bolster are close fits in the associated recesses, to facilitate the mounting of the containers on the carriage. The cushioning device 40, Fig. 10, is mounted between the sill members 150 and its end members 42, 44 engage stops 46 on the frame of the vehicle 13 and lugs 48 on the members 150. Springs 220 for expanding the cushion device 40 are positioned between the end members 42, 44. The conical structures, e.g. 52, 176 may be provided on the containers and the recesses 50 then provided in the bolstirs. In another embodiment the rack is formed of two end bolsters only connected together by a pair of spaced sill members, each bolster being of the construction of the previously described centre bolster 20. A single freight container is secured to the bolsters, elongated angle members extending transversely under the ends of the container being engageable with elongated angle members extending transversely across the tops of the bolsters as described with reference to Figs. 15 to 17 (not shown).
